Heeeey there everyone! This week has been pretty much business as usual. As you can see from the picture the Dance World is taking off like a rocket. It's been topped three times. Very even growth all around, I think we're in for a treat. Great genetics by RQS!!! As for the OG Skunk, it's lagging a bit behind, probably a couple or so days away from its second topping. Also its stems are SO DAMN STURDY I can barely bend them! Growth discrepancy doesn't matter too much though as I will definitely flip them into flower at the same time in the end. As an unpredicted side effect from the uneven growth, I got to test two different types of topping. The Skunk is being topped pretty much as soon as I can leave enough of a stub after the cut, whereas the Dance World is getting topped after it has developed an additional NODE on top of the one I am aiming at. Follow the diary to find out the effects of these two topping styles. Until next time guys and keep on growing! :)

Heyooo! Welcome to the end of veg! Yep, that's the last week these girls are getting 18 hours of light blasted in their faces. I pruned them a couple of times as you can see from the pictures before flipping. The pruning consists of removing everything below the top most node. I will most probably prune them one last time at the end of this week (1st week of flower). Afterwards I'll keep removing lower growth at a more need-to-cut basis. Happy 2021 everyone!!! Hope you have a great year full of bud :) This week is a bit short in terms of photos since I was out of town. However there are two major updates for the grow tent. After the smell becoming quite strong I figured I need to finally put the carbon filter on. After doing that, however, the little computer exhaust fan I was using was not able to cycle out the air fast enough and the humidity levels rose to NEARLY 80% !!!! 😨 So as a solution I bought a small dehumidifier and a new (much stronger) exhaust fan. The humidity now stays at about 45-50% and it's all good in the hood (although the new fan is quite loud so I turn it off during night time and turn the old fan back on instead). As you can see from the pictures the buds have fattened up quite nicely. I don't know how much time is left...perhaps I'll post a question when to harvest. Looks awesome so far. Hey I noticed you did quite a bit of pruning. I am mainlining as well for my first time so I am curious. It looks like you pruned everything below the top most node right before 12/12. Is that to prevent side branching and larf? I'd imagine that side shoots would reach the canopy if you didn't prune those?

@sacredgeometry, Hello there, mate and thanks for taking the time to check out the diary :) ! "When should I stop pruning" is definitely the question I had most trouble with. There's not a singular source of truth on it and the consequences of doing it wrong can be quite frustrating to deal with. Larf and side branching is definitely what will happen to a poorly pruned plant. And loss of yield is what you can expect if you prune too much! WHAT I did: I kept diligently pruning everything below the topmost node up AFTER the plant had THREE OR SO nodes AFTER THE LAST TOPPING and up until the end of WEEK 1 of flower. You can go back in this particular diary and follow that process. The result so far is PRETTY UNIFORM colas and SOME larfy buds at the bottom of each branch WHY I did it: I REALLY don't want side branching and I would rather not have TOO MUCH larf and I PREFER nice uniform colas. I don't have space to accommodate two plants' side branches, larf is meh (I don't care too much about it) and uniform colas are a basically a LIFE GOAL for me at this point haha :D WHERE did I learn that: I learned some of my main lining techniques from a youtuber named RowsOfGreen and his series called "Mainlining for Colas". He stops pruning at week 1 of flower as well, so I figured why not try it. Check him out, he explains stuff way better than me. ALSO I snooped around other people's diaries and tried to figure it out by my own, but the variety of techniques is so great that I concluded there is NO SINGLE RIGHT APPROACH and followed my gut a little! Conclusion: Two approaches - Conservative and Cola-Lover. -- Conservative approach - stop pruning at week 1 of flower. Some larfy buds, virtually NO side branches. -- Cola-lover approach - prune up to at least week 3 of flower. Probably no larf at all? I HAVE NOT TRIED THAT, but boy was I tempted haha My suggestion would be: be as conservative as your heart allows you too until you know where the plants' boundaries are, from then on keep expanding your technique as far as you can. Patience is a key ingredient here :) WORD OF WARNING: This is only my SECOND attempt at main-lining so take everything I say with a pinch of salt :) BONUS: I'll post pictures of the smaller/larfy buds at the bottom of the plants for you so you can see what you will probably end up with if you follow my 'strategy'.
